Engine regulation discrepancy, power loss,
throttle control loss 2/3
► Continuing
8 - Continue the flight.
► Land as soon as possible ◄
If the available power is weak :
9 - LANDING GEAR lever DN. .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. .
Only on a final approach glide path
10 - FLAPS lever LDG. .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. .
Only in short final
▲ CAUTION ▲
When MAN OVRD control is used, the available power may not be
sufficient to ensure a go-around in landing configuration, particularly if
the weight is near the maximum weight.
▲
► Do not perform a go around ◄
► Do not use the reverse ◄
11 - Land normally.
12 - Brakes As required. .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. . .
End of procedure ■
